Adventure Coast Partners with Semnox Solutions for Cloud-Based Cashless Transformation

Adventure Coast Southport has successfully transitioned to a fully cloud-based, cashless management system, as part of a broader programme of work to improve systems and the guest experience.

The deployment, delivered by global attractions technology provider Semnox Solutions, forms the operational cornerstone of a comprehensive site-wide modernisation strategy.

The historic seaside destination, originally established in 1912 on the Merseyside coast, has recently undergone an extensive repositioning. Alongside structural updates across the park – including newly themed lands, enhanced guest experiences, and refreshed attractions – the business has prioritised operational modernisation to remove customer friction and unlock scalable commercial opportunities.

Following an evaluation of competitive solutions available in the broader attractions market, park leadership selected the Semnox cloud platform, driven by the provider's expanding footprint and operational success within the UK.

"Having worked with Semnox in the past, we have closely followed their growth and strong track record across the UK," said Norman Wallis, owner of Adventure Coast. "As part of our transformation into Adventure Coast, implementing their cloud-based Nexxus platform and cashless system was a natural choice. The speed of deployment and system reliability have been impressive, and we are excited about the opportunities it brings to enhance guest experience and unlock new revenue streams."

The decision marks a strategic return to the technology provider. Adventure Coast previously utilised a Semnox read-write solution in 2015 before moving to an alternative ecosystem. Rapid Deployment and Infrastructure Specifications

Engineered specifically to remove the burden of on-site IT maintenance, Semnox deployed its cloud-native architecture entirely independent of local server infrastructure or local network constraints. The complete installation was executed in less than two weeks from the final commercial decision, demonstrating the agility of contemporary software-as-a-service configurations.

The technical architecture deployed across the property includes:

  • Core Platform: Semnox Nexxus cloud-native platform operating without local servers.
  • Fixed POS: Four point-of-sale stations deployed at strategic park locations.
  • Mobile Validation: Forty handheld terminals distributed to operators for rapid ride validation.
  • Payment Processing: Fully integrated transactional processing through global gateway Adyen.

Scalability and Long-Term Commercial Goals

Transitioning to a robust cashless environment directly addresses transactional velocity, shortening wait times and mitigating queue friction across the park's 30+ rides, arcades, and seasonal attractions. Crucially, the cloud framework yields a foundation for future commercial expansions.

"Parks today want solutions that support long-term growth, but they also need speed and simplicity," commented Vinayaka Kamath, Business Head for Europe at Semnox Solutions. "With a fully cloud-based platform, operators can deploy quickly, operate reliably, and scale without the limitations of traditional infrastructure."

The technical roadmap for Adventure Coast allows for frictionless, incremental activation of supplemental modules as operations grow. Leadership has the built-in flexibility to scale into online ticketing distribution, guest-facing self-service kiosks, and fully synchronised retail, food, and beverage ecosystems via a unified back-end management dashboard.
